Yesterday was his follow up appointment, last one being when his counts actually went up! Not the case again. Platelets were back down to 26. Unfortunatley they didn't have the WinRho in the office. Someone else used it since the last one was ordered. So, we went back in this morning at 9am. Jeff was out and about and was able to stop in while Max got his IV in (he prefers his dad to cover his eyes if at all possible). That was a nice surprize,and it all continued on as planned. They first gave him Zophran, to help with the nausea. Then, instead of Benadryl, they gave him something else (he HATES Benadryl and always gets really sick from it). Finally came the WinRho. 10 minutes after, Max was a wreck! Crying, sick, shaking, just not feeling his best. It went on for about 20 more minutes and then the doctor ordered some Ativan/Valium. Within minutes Max was able to calm down. "Why do I see 2 of you" he asked. His pupils were as big as the blue in his eyes. He was fully wacked out. He could hardly talk, and when he did, it didn't make much sense. By 12:45 we were leaving the office and by 1:30 he was resting up on my bed. At one point I heard him calling my name. I go upstairs and find Max on the floor. "What are you doing?" "I tried to walk but couldn't and now I can't get back on the bed." What a mess he was. Now, 5pm, and he is back to his spunky self, out playing with the neighborhood kids. As hard as it is for him to go through all this, I still feel so lucky that we aren't dealing with something worse. And that it was 11 weeks since his last treatment.
